Output 3f2b755c527577c7c423313b0ea9c201045c05c5b5b55eb6bdd2288006f0ec54:1

value
782786308
script pubkey
OP_0 OP_PUSHBYTES_20 cc5eefeec72a6b733dfd0988a65ae3199a5cf8ab
address
bc1qe30wlmk89f4hx00apxy2vkhrrxd9e79tgajnpz
transaction
3f2b755c527577c7c423313b0ea9c201045c05c5b5b55eb6bdd2288006f0ec54
confirmations
381923
spent
true